How Much Does Double Glazing Repair Cost?

Double-glazed windows are energy efficient and can increase home security. They are easy to clean, and can increase the price of reselling your home.

Double-pane window prices depend on the frame's material, size, insulation capability, and coatings. They are available in a broad variety of colors and styles to suit any budget and are available with different options for the gap between the panes - such as air or argon gas.

Cost of Replacement Glass

The glazier will replace the broken glass using double-glazed glass. This will cost between $75 and $210, depending on the repair work required. When a gap appears between the window panels and moisture gets into it, it could cause a blown window. This could be due to damage to the window seals or the deterioration of the seals over time. Window windows that have been blown out should be repaired as soon as possible to prevent further damage and avoid costly repairs.

Cost of Seal Replacement

One of the most common problems homeowners face when using double glazing is the presence of moisture between the window panes. This is a sign of a broken thermal seal, which could decrease the efficiency of windows. Window professionals can repair or replace the thermal seal to correct this problem. They also have the option of resealing the windows, which can increase insulation and reduce the cost of electricity.

The cost of replacing or repairing a single pane of glass in double-glazed windows could vary from $50 to $200 depending on the size and the complexity. To save money, homeowners can reseal windows by themselves. However, it is essential to know how to do this and adhere to the guidelines. To ensure the job is done right it is recommended to hire a professional.

Window experts employ special materials to seal a window and keep out moisture. They apply a particular kind of caulk designed to seal the window. Then, they clean the surface and edges of the frame with a clean, dry cloth to remove any caulk that has remained. During this procedure they look for leaks or damage to the frames or the glazing.

In addition to sealing, the window specialists may also need to repair or replace any binding mechanisms that keep the sashes together. This procedure can be complex, and it's usually best to leave the job to professionals. They'll be able to handle the delicate task in a safe manner and efficiently.

Certain manufacturers offer warranties on their windows. These warranties can last for up to 20 years and could cover repairs due to a damaged or faulty seal. It's worth speaking with the manufacturer to learn more.
